Abstract This study discusses elements in Claude Debussy's work that are directly associated with the qualities of the piano. The piano music that Debussy composed evolved in part from his own particular performance. Debussy knew all the technical possibilities available to a skilled pianist. In his full development, he uniquely employed the piano's sonorous resources and painted atmospheric scenes. This volume explores his early, mature and late piano music, including the Préludes and the twelve Etudes, as well as the pianistic passages in his violin and cello sonatas, examining forms, harmonies, rhythms, touch, pitches, sustained sounds, and compositions.
